Banks are required by law to do this type of tracking on their normal bank accounts and file reports of any suspicious activity they see. The fact that the transactions aren't public means there isn't a third party that can do it and one bank can't follow the chain once a transaction goes to another bank. That work has to be done in the context of a legal investigation.
